What is Group Texting?

Group texts or SMS is when you use mobile messaging services to reach large or small groups of people at once.

For example, you can create different groups of contacts for your business like a managers-only group and another larger group for the entire office. Next, you can craft the desired message and send it to a specific group with the click of a button.

Unlike business emails, group SMS also allows you to send important messages to a device your recipients are guaranteed to have access to even when they are not in the office. As a result, group texting with Textedly is a more efficient, faster way to communicate with others in your business.

Why Group Text Messages Are Effective

A survey conducted by OfficeTeam, a staffing company, showed that employees spend an average of 56 minutes per workday using their cell phones for personal matters. Instead of fighting this statistic, why not take advantage of it to improve internal communication within your organization? And, according to another report, 70 percent of employees think texting should be used for internal communication.

Group texting is beneficial to any business regardless of its size. A Pure360 report on SMS marketing reported that 32 percent of recipients respond to SMS messages. Take advantage and use this tool to communicate effectively with your employees.

Creating Groups for Group Text Messaging

Textedly allows users to create segmented groups of recipients and save them in your contacts. This is an extremely beneficial feature to avoid sending information to the wrong contact and limiting the number of group texts you send out.

For example, if you would like to send a mass message to a specific team in your business, you can save team members as a segmented group. You can also segment your internal communication by employee levels from setting up a group for C-levels only, middle-level managers, and so on.

Similarly, if you want to reach specific customers for your business, you can choose to segment them in different ways like by interest levels or purchase history. For example, if you want to reach customers who are top-spenders only, you can filter customers by purchasing power.

Collecting Group Message Subscribers

Using keywords and short codes are the two most effective ways to build your mass messaging database. Keywords are specific words you encourage contacts to text to a short code number for a specific incentive.

For example, “Text GROCERY to 242424 to receive weekly coupons.” Grocery is the keyword and 242424 is the short code.

A great way to use this strategy is by pre-segmenting your potential groups. Then, you can assign multiple keywords that are more specific to each group you want to target. Keywords and short codes make opting-in easy for the recipient which makes it an effective way for businesses to encourage contacts to sign up to receive text messages.

Group Text Messaging Laws

When sending mass texts, it’s crucial to understand text message laws and regulations. According to the Telephone Consumer Protection Act (TCPA), all contacts must give businesses “express written consent” before you start sending them text messages.

Furthermore, when asking contacts to opt-in, businesses must let receivers know the purpose of the message, how frequently to expect messages, message and data rates (is there a fee?), the privacy policy and terms and conditions.

Failing to fulfill the above requirements can result in a TCPA violation. A violation can include monetary penalties.

Sending messages to individuals who have not consented to receive information from you can also cause recipients to block your company from their receivers. They can do this by adding themselves to the TCPA’s Do Not Call Registry or by marking your number as spam with their telephone company. Doing this regularly will lead to your business receiving negative reviews and bad word of mouth from potential customers. Texting is useful for business but it’s important to understand and adhere to all text messaging laws for positive results.
